Handover — Landlord Site Audit (Bramwell House)

For whoever picks this up: Ostler Property Group are auditing the building Thursday morning. Their assessor will check fire doors, riser rooms and the loading bay. New starters, please keep desks clear and don't prop any doors that day — it counts against us. Someone needs to walk the assessor round; keys for the riser rooms are in the front-desk drawer. To open the drawer cabinet, use this.

staff pass of fajof-fawif = bdg-ES-2

For the finance team: the review confirms that closing our small Threnfield office would yield annual savings across lease, utilities, and facilities costs, offset by one-time exit charges including dilapidations and relocation support for four staff. Payback is estimated within fourteen months. Remaining staff would transfer to the Averdale site, with hybrid arrangements available. Lease termination notice must be served by quarter end. The planning context for this decision is set out below.

confidential, hawip-yahag: Istaxix Works plans to raise the Silir list price by 64.9 percent in October. The finance team signed off on a budget of $57.9 million for Project Raleth. The renewal with Goroxax Group closes at $25.0 million a year, 56.0 percent below the last contract. Project Silion slips by one quarter because of the supplier delay.

# Contacts: Wanderhall Audio Guide

App crashes or playback bugs: file under WAG-Mobile, ping the Tourline squad.

Content errors (wrong exhibit narration, missing translations): curatorial content team at the Bexley Atrium office.

Beacon/positioning issues inside galleries: facilities integration rota.

Refund or ticket-linked account problems: escalate to billing, not us.

For anything ambiguous or urgent after hours, send a summary with device model and exhibit code to the on-call inbox.

pager mailbox: belix@braskforge.corp

**Q: My plugin broke after the Quillbase ORM refactor — what now?** The legacy mapper is gone; use the adapter shim until v4. Pin your schema version and regenerate bindings. If migrations left your plugin vault locked, run the unlock tool from the SDK. It will prompt for the recovery passphrase, which is listed below.

strongbox words: oliael-gilax-lamael